The Nerd Room Episode #77: The State of the Cinematic Universe

Join hosts Tim and Sunjay to discuss the state of the Cinematic Universe in film. The Cinematic Universe is a relatively new concept to film and the guys take a deep dive into what has made it successful, where it has failed, and what new Universes we expect in the future.

They also discuss the bombshell news that Phil Lorde and Chris Miller have left the Han Solo film, fandoms hesitation with Star Wars: Episode 9 director Colin Trevorrow, Batman’s film anniversaries and much more!
